Why is it important to teach preschoolers about community care

Learning

Typically, community activities are associated with volunteering activities for adults. However, parents can start fostering the sense of community care in young children – as early as ages two-and-a-half to three. Introducing children to different communities helps in strengthening their sense of belonging as they learn about duties, responsibilities and ownership, ultimately leading to the cultivation of social awareness. Fortunately, most young children, including those in the early childhood age group, are enthusiastic about learning about their surroundings.

Through positive interactions and active engagement in various activities with peers and educators, we nurture the development of exemplary character that will serve them well in the future. Teaching preschoolers about community care is important for several reasons:

Social development: Introducing the concept of community care helps preschoolers understand their role within the larger social fabric, fostering a sense of belonging and connection with others.

Empathy building: Learning about community care encourages empathy among kindergarten students as they start to recognise and understand the needs of others. It lays the foundation for compassion for the broader community.

Value system: Early exposure to community care instills values such as kindness, cooperation, and responsibility. These values guide them to make positive choices and treat others with respect.

Citizenship skills: Teaching preschoolers about community care introduces them to the concept of being responsible citizens. It lays the groundwork for understanding civic duties, cooperation, and the importance of contributing positively to the community.

Problem-solving skills: Engaging in activities related to community care encourages critical thinking and problem-solving. Preschoolers learn to identify issues, think creatively, and work collaboratively to find solutions, helping to build important cognitive skills.

Sense of purpose: Understanding that their actions can positively impact the community gives preschoolers a sense of purpose. It helps them realise that even at a young age, they can contribute to making the world a better place.

Communication skills: Activities centered around community care provide opportunities for preschoolers to communicate and collaborate with others. This enhances their verbal and non-verbal communication skills, laying the groundwork for effective interaction in various social settings.
